Abstract

The utility model discloses a surface treatment device for preparing a hot-pressing buffer material, which relates to the technical field of surface treatment of buffer materials and comprises a treatment box, a polishing device is arranged on one side in the treatment box, and a material guide pipe is fixedly connected to one side, far away from the polishing device, of the treatment box. A collecting box is fixedly connected to the side, away from the treatment box, of the material guiding pipe, and a fan is installed on one side of the collecting box. By the adoption of the structure, the first power assembly is installed in the treatment box, the first power assembly is used for driving the pressing plate to move to clamp and fix a composite material located on the supporting plate, then the second power assembly is used for driving the pushing plate to rotate, the pushing plate pushes the supporting plate to vibrate in the treatment box through the reset springs, and therefore the composite material is treated. Residual dust on the surface of the composite material is loosened and falls off, the separation efficiency of the dust and the surface of the composite material is improved, the dust which is shaken off is collected in cooperation with a fan, and the material surface treatment efficiency is improved.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model belongs to the technical field of buffer material surface treatment, and particularly relates to a surface treatment device for preparing hot-pressed buffer material. BACKGROUND

[0002] As the core of modern display technology, the manufacturing process of the liquid crystal display screen, the BONDING binding technology is very important, in the manufacturing process of the liquid crystal panel, the buffer material is an indispensable part, and the buffer material is mainly used for protecting the liquid crystal panel from external impact and improving the anti-vibration performance of the display screen to form a stable whole.

[0003] For example, the Chinese patent with the announcement number CN215317540U discloses a surface treatment device for composite material preparation, which belongs to the technical field of surface treatment for composite material preparation and comprises a device body and a first sliding block arranged in the device body.

[0004] The above-mentioned disclosed patent solves the problem that the existing polishing device cannot well clamp the composite material, and the clamping is time-consuming and laborious, and a large amount of dust is generated during polishing, which endangers the health of the operators, but still has some defects that need to be improved. [0007] A surface treatment apparatus for preparing a hot-pressed buffer material includes a treatment box. A grinding device is located on one side of the interior of the treatment box. A guide pipe is fixedly connected to the side of the treatment box away from the grinding device. A collection box is fixedly connected to the side of the guide pipe away from the treatment box. A fan is installed on one side of the collection box. Return springs are fixedly connected to both sides of the bottom of the treatment box. A support plate is fixedly connected to the top of each return spring. A fixing plate is fixedly connected to the top of the support plate. A first power assembly is located on one side of the fixing plate. A pressing plate is slidably connected to one side of the fixing plate via the first power assembly. A limiting assembly is provided between the support plate and the treatment box. Second power assemblies are located on both sides of the treatment box. A push plate is rotatably connected to the treatment box via the second power assemblies. One side of the push plate is movably connected to one side of the support plate. A positioning assembly is located on one side of the treatment box near the second power assembly. The support plate is fixedly connected to the interior of the treatment box via the positioning assembly.

[0008] As a preferred technical solution, the first power assembly includes a first motor, which is fixedly connected to the top of the fixed plate. A first gear is fixedly connected to the output end of the first motor. A second gear is meshed with one side of the first gear. A lead screw is fixedly connected to one side of the second gear. The lead screw is rotatably connected to the inside of the fixed plate. A screw block is threadedly connected to the outer surface of the lead screw. The screw block is slidably connected to the inside of the fixed plate. A sliding groove is provided inside the fixed plate. The lead screw is rotatably connected to the inside of the sliding groove. The screw block is slidably connected to the inside of the sliding groove. The screw block is fixedly connected to the pressure plate.

[0009] As a preferred technical solution, the second power assembly includes a second motor, which is fixedly connected to both sides of the processing box. A third gear is fixedly connected to the output end of the second motor. A fourth gear is meshed with one side of the third gear. A shaft is fixedly connected to one side of the fourth gear. The push plate is fixedly connected to the shaft.

[0010] As a preferred technical solution, the limiting component includes a fixed tube, which is fixedly connected inside the processing box between two reset springs. A movable rod is slidably connected inside the fixed tube, and the movable rod is fixedly connected to a support plate. A limiting block is fixedly connected to one side of the movable rod, and the limiting block is slidably connected inside the fixed tube.

[0011] As a preferred technical solution, the positioning component includes a fixing block, which is fixedly connected to both sides of the processing box. A drive cylinder is fixedly connected to one side of the fixing block, and a positioning rod is fixedly connected to the output end of the drive cylinder. A positioning hole is opened on one side of the fixing block, and the positioning hole extends into the interior of the support plate. One side of the positioning rod is movably connected to the positioning hole.

[0012] In summary, the present invention has the following main advantages:

[0013] First, in this utility model, by installing a first power component in the processing box, the first power component drives the pressing plate to move and clamp and fix the composite material on the support plate. Then, the second power component drives the push plate to rotate, so that the push plate pushes the support plate to vibrate in the processing box through multiple return springs, so that the residual dust on the surface of the composite material is loosened and falls off, which improves the separation efficiency of dust and composite material surface. With the help of the fan, these shaken-off dusts are collected, which improves the surface treatment efficiency of the material.

[0014] Secondly, in this utility model, after the buffer material is polished, the support plate is no longer under force. The support plate is reset by the limiting component, and then the positioning component is used to fix the support plate to support it. This prevents the buffer material from moving downward by the reset spring when the polishing device polishes the buffer material, thus keeping the buffer material stable for the polishing operation. [0022] Example

[0023] refer to Figures 1 to 6 This embodiment describes a surface treatment device for preparing a hot-pressed buffer material, comprising a treatment box 1. A grinding device 2 is located on one side of the interior of the treatment box 1. The grinding device 2 includes a horizontal linear motor assembly, a vertical linear motor assembly, and a cylinder for adjusting the position of the grinding wheel. This is a common position adjustment structure in the prior art and will not be described again here. It should be noted that one side of the treatment box 1 is hinged with a door, which is also a common supporting structure in the prior art and will not be described again here. A guide pipe 3 is fixedly connected to the side of the treatment box 1 away from the grinding device 2. A collection box 4 is fixedly connected to the side of the guide pipe 3 away from the treatment box 1. A filter element is installed inside the collection box 4 for filtering and collecting dust. A fan 5 is installed on one side of the collection box 4. Return springs 12 are fixedly connected to both sides of the bottom of the treatment box 1. A support plate 6 is fixedly connected to the top of the return springs 12. The top of the support plate 6 is fixedly connected to... A fixed plate 7 is provided, and a first power component 9 is provided on one side of the fixed plate 7. A pressing plate 8 is slidably connected to one side of the fixed plate 7 through the first power component 9. A limiting component 13 is provided between the support plate 6 and the processing box 1. A second power component 11 is provided on both sides of the processing box 1. A push plate 10 is rotatably connected to the processing box 1 through the second power component 11. One side of the push plate 10 is movably connected to one side of the support plate 6. A positioning component 14 is provided on one side of the processing box 1 located on the second power component 11. The support plate 6 is fixedly connected to the inside of the processing box 1 through the positioning component 14. Through the improvement, dust adhesion on the surface of the composite material can be reduced, which can significantly improve the working efficiency of the fan 5, make dust collection more thorough, and reduce the difficulty and cost of subsequent cleaning. A large amount of dust adhesion will prolong the production cycle because additional cleaning steps are required. Solving this problem can shorten the production time and improve production efficiency.

[0024] refer to Figure 4The first power assembly 9 includes a first motor 91, which is fixedly connected to the top of the fixed plate 7. A first gear 92 is fixedly connected to the output end of the first motor 91. A second gear 93 is meshed with one side of the first gear 92. A lead screw 94 is fixedly connected to one side of the second gear 93. The lead screw 94 is rotatably connected inside the fixed plate 7. A screw block 95 is threaded onto the outer surface of the lead screw 94. The screw block 95 is slidably connected inside the fixed plate 7. A sliding groove is formed inside the fixed plate 7. 96. The lead screw 94 is rotatably connected inside the slide groove 96, and the screw block 95 is slidably connected inside the slide groove 96. The screw block 95 is fixedly connected to the pressure plate 8. By setting the first power component 9, the first motor 91 drives the first gear 92 to rotate, the first gear 92 drives the second gear 93 to rotate, and the second gear 93 drives the lead screw 94 to rotate, so that the screw block 95 on the surface of the lead screw 94 slides in the slide groove 96, so that the screw block 95 drives the pressure plate 8 to move, pressing and fixing the buffer material, which facilitates the grinding device 2 to grind and improves the grinding stability.

[0025] refer to Figure 1 and Figure 5 The second power assembly 11 includes a second motor 111, which is fixedly connected to both sides of the processing box 1. A third gear 112 is fixedly connected to the output end of the second motor 111. A fourth gear 113 is meshed with one side of the third gear 112. A shaft 114 is fixedly connected to one side of the fourth gear 113. The push plate 10 is fixedly connected to the shaft 114. By setting the second power assembly 11, the second motor 111 drives the third gear 112, the third gear 112 drives the fourth gear 113 to rotate, the fourth gear 113 drives the shaft 114 to rotate, and the shaft 114 drives the push plate 10 to rotate. This causes the push plate 10 to push the support plate 6 to vibrate through the return spring 12, thereby causing the composite material to vibrate and shake the dust attached to the surface to rise, making it easier for the fan 5 to absorb and process it.

[0026] refer to Figure 6The limiting component 13 includes a fixed tube 131, which is fixedly connected inside the processing box 1 between two return springs 12. A moving rod 132 is slidably connected inside the fixed tube 131. The moving rod 132 is fixedly connected to the support plate 6. A limiting block 133 is fixedly connected to one side of the moving rod 132. The limiting block 133 is slidably connected inside the fixed tube 131. By setting the limiting component 13, when the return spring 12 is reset, the limiting block 133 connected to the moving rod 132 slides inside the fixed tube 131, limiting the sliding position of the moving rod 132. When the limiting rod moves to the maximum position inside the fixed tube 131, it is convenient to fix it using the positioning component 14. It should be noted that a rubber sheet is fixed to the inner wall of the fixed tube 131 to provide frictional resistance, which facilitates the subsequent reset of the return spring 12.

[0027] refer to Figure 5 The positioning component 14 includes a fixing block 141, which is fixedly connected to both sides of the processing box 1. A drive cylinder 142 is fixedly connected to one side of the fixing block 141, and a positioning rod 143 is fixedly connected to the output end of the drive cylinder 142. A positioning hole 144 is provided on one side of the fixing block 141, and the positioning hole 144 extends into the interior of the support plate 6. One side of the positioning rod 143 is movably connected to the positioning hole 144. By setting the positioning component 14, the positioning rod 143 is driven by the drive cylinder 142 to slide within the fixing block 141, so that the positioning rod 143 passes through the positioning hole 144 and is inserted into the support plate 6, thereby fixing the support plate 6 and preventing it from moving, thus facilitating the operation of the grinding device 2.

[0028] Operating principle and advantages: The composite material is placed on the support plate 6. The first motor 91 drives the first gear 92 to rotate, the first gear 92 drives the second gear 93 to rotate, and the second gear 93 drives the lead screw 94 to rotate, causing the screw block 95 on the surface of the lead screw 94 to slide in the slide groove 96. The screw block 95 drives the pressure plate 8 to move, pressing and fixing the buffer material to prevent the composite material from slipping during grinding, thus facilitating grinding by the grinding device 2. During grinding, the dust in the processing box 1 is collected by the fan 5. The driving cylinder 142 drives the positioning rod 143 to move, causing the positioning rod 143 to move away from the positioning hole 144. Then, the second motor 111 drives the third gear 112, and the third gear 112 drives the fourth gear 113 to rotate. The fourth gear 113 drives the shaft 114 to rotate, and the shaft 114 drives the push plate 10 to rotate, causing the push plate 10 to push the support plate 6 to vibrate through the return spring 12. This causes the composite material to vibrate, shaking off the dust adhering to the surface and lifting it up. The fan 5 then collects the dust that has been shaken off, improving the efficiency of the material surface treatment. When the grinding device 2 stops working, the return spring 12 resets, and the limiting block 133 connected to the moving rod 132 slides in the fixed tube 131, keeping the support plate 6 in its original position. The driving cylinder 142 drives the positioning rod 143 to slide in the fixed block 141, so that the positioning rod 143 passes through the positioning hole 144 and is inserted into the support plate 6, fixing the support plate 6 so that it can no longer move.
